Default front brake caliper bolts, what is the difference between top and bottom bolt?

I'm changing the front brake pads on my 2003 venture and didn't notice a difference between the top and bottom caliper bolts until I started reassembling.

One bolt has a small rubber/plastic tip; the other doesn't.
The rubber/plastic tipped one is round; the other has flats.
They both seem to fit interchangeably.

Anyone know why they are different and which goes on top?

I found out that the caliper bolt (pin) with the small plastic bushing on the tip should be installed on the bottom of the caliper. The other pin, the one w/the flats, should be installed on the top.
